Lesson number one, the most successful businessmen, rely on mettle, not calculation.
In Chinese parlance, it means getting ahead. That's what he said, and that's what he did. It was the first time the father and son met alone in a hotel suite. The man in his fifties used 100 push-ups to shake Lu Tao to the ground, panting on the ground. A thought-provoking sentence that followed was also what made me pay attention to this Xu Zhisen: "I used to think that successful businessmen depend on calculation, but when I got to Wall Street, I realized that it is not, the most successful businessmen rely on courage. , you have to tell them, this is mine! This is mine! This is also mine! YOU GET OUT HERE!"

Lesson 2, fantasy and period should be
in harmony Xu Zhisen asked Lu Tao what delusional thinking is and what to do with youth, Lu Tao cheerfully replied: "I want to design an art village in Beijing, it will be the largest maze in the world, so that art people can have a stronghold, only Beijing can afford to support artists in China!" Xu Zhisen smiled. , said: "It's a good fantasy, but in order to realize such a fantasy, in addition to your best efforts, you need to encounter a period when people are no longer satisfied with general victories, no longer satisfied with general At this time, your delusions can only be realized, and the appearance of such a building is also a necessity.” The

third lesson is to make continuous progress, but first of all, be yourself.
The third lesson was on the street. He talked with Lu Tao about emotional issues, his poor girlfriend Charlene and his rich girlfriend Miley. When Lu Tao chose Charlene without hesitation, rich dad gave him the third lesson: " If it were me, I would also like Charlene, she is fashionable and beautiful, but her personality is too strong, she will make you change, and she is as young and confused as you, from her, what you can learn is very limited, If I were you, I would choose Mi Rae, because the one she loves is you, and the current you will let you be yourself and won't make you change. Remember, no matter who you are with, the most important thing is, It is to be yourself." This is the same as a famous saying by Lenovo President Liu Chuanzhi, "Do the right thing, not the right thing." According to a certain saying, choice is more important than effort. It seems that whether it is career or emotion, it is the same, the right one is the best, and the right one is to improve oneself for love. But not being yourself in the name of love is the beginning of losing love. It is like a scale. Only when the two sides have the same weight can they balance. Once one changes to the other, not only will you not be happy, but you will lose everything.

Fourth lesson, brake at any time.
Then Xu Zhisen taught Lu Tao how to drive, Xu Zhisen said, "You see how I drive, you don't care what brand this car is and how much it is worth, it has nothing to do with driving, you just need to remember the same, hit the brakes when you encounter the state. Five minutes later, Lu Tao successfully smashed the luxurious Audi A8 into the road sign, scared to say a word, Xu Zhisen also used this opportunity to say a very persuasive sentence, "You see, if you don't brake, you will Losing control, and losing control is the worst situation, because no one knows what will happen after losing control, driving is like this, doing business is like this, when you don’t understand the surrounding situation, you have to brake, brake at any time!” Braking at any time, you can let the We know where we are, let us know whether what we are doing is right or wrong, so that we can analyze the problem objectively without being too emotional, and can adjust at any time.

Lesson 5, look at the problem at the apex.
Lu Tao has always regarded himself as a professional designer, completely disdain for businessmen, and have different opinions. Father and son finally parted ways. In order to keep his son by his side and to let Lu Tao see the essence of things, this time, Xu Zhisen moved the classroom to the top of the building. "Look, Our project has begun, here is the design department, there is the construction site, there is the sales department. Did you see that design is only a part of the business, you have to look at the problem from a height, every part is It's part of it." Regrettably, this proud designer turned a deaf ear, preferring to be the employee rather than the owner, and parted ways without looking back.

The sixth lesson, jumping up into the sky, breaking through the "alley thinking".
With the strong help of his girlfriend Mi Lai, Lu Tao once again made steady progress, fully operating a real estate project worth 1.5 billion yuan, and this time he finally paid the price for his pride, naivety, superficiality, and emotionality: regardless of market demand, no matter what The customer's purchasing power, regardless of the cost, regardless of the current situation, blindly wants to build the best house, resulting in higher and higher investment in the project, repeated changes in the design, and procrastination of the construction period, and finally forced the company to the point where it cannot be burdened. Facing a funding gap of 300 million yuan, Lu Tao finally went to the golf course to find his father Xu Zhisen again, and taught him the best lesson: "I liked exciting activities when I was young, so I joined when I first arrived in the United States. There is a shooting club, but I found that the members there are full of anger, as if shooting bullets to vent, and later I found that the people in the shooting club are people from the middle and low levels, they are always rejected, only I can rely on shooting to find balance. Later, when I went to Wall Street, there were many successful people with their own characteristics, but instead of focusing on all kinds of successful people, I focused on a few. In the losers, no matter what they were born, why do you want to be an architect?, and what class they come from, they all continue a characteristic, that is, alley thinking, just like being in an alley, either advancing or retreating, There's not even room to turn around, and it's pushing myself to the limit, so there will be pressure, and if there is too much pressure, it will get out of control, and I said out of control is the worst situation. So who put them in the alley They are themselves. Look, you can go anywhere in the green space in front of you. There are many choices. Would you like to be in the green space? Or in the alley?" In the theory of thinking, there is a deeper level of thinking about advancing and retreating. In many cases, the so-called advancing is just what one thinks of advancing, and its potential persecution may be fatal. , often a cliff.

The seventh lesson, gambling life, Jedi death battle.
Xu Zhisen took another shot and finally saved the project and Lu Tao. It was not easy for this father. In order to pass on all his life experience and business skills to this son, he took out all his property and bought the whole project that he thought was a mess. , He wanted to teach his son the last lesson, but he never imagined that when his father gave everything to guide Lu Tao and proved whether Lu Tao was right or wrong, Lu Tao himself gave up. In the words of a rich father, he was a coward. First, he lost 200 million to the family of the two girls who loved him deeply, and then he put his own father together. When the father dipped into the muddy water and picked him up, he ignored it and said, " I don't want to do it" and ran away without a trace. The situation at the time was that Xu Zhisen bet all his assets, the government carried out macro air-conditioning, banks tightened money, and customers were holding money to buy. It can be said that all sides were bewildered. Looking at the situation at that time, Xu Zhisen's last lesson was "Sun Tzu's Art of War" The "death is a battle" in the book: go all out, put the dead and then live.
